How much does a website cost?
A tightly scoped one-offer site is USD $500. A full business website starts from USD $1,400. Online stores start from USD $2,500. Workflow mapping is USD $420 and is credited toward a build starting from USD $4,200.

What does 'from' mean in the price?
The base price covers the standard scope for that tier. Price grows when you need more pages, languages, products, integrations, custom visuals or system work behind the site. You hear that before we start.

What's the difference between a website and a workflow tool?
A website explains the offer and routes the buyer to contact, order or booking. A workflow tool does part of the work behind it: booking, portal, internal view, staff routines or automation.

Can we work on a percentage of sales or per qualified lead?
Sometimes. It is not a substitute for budget when a business has not proved demand. We consider partnerships when sales or qualified leads can be verified, the client has healthy margins and delivery capacity, and the client pays ads and business costs directly. The agreement defines the base fee, what counts, the percentage or lead fee, the period, and exit terms before work starts.
